The correct answer highlights that a Commercial Package Policy can cover a wide variety of businesses, regardless of their size. This type of policy is designed to provide flexibility and comprehensive coverage for various commercial risks that businesses encounter. It can cater to the needs of small businesses, medium-sized enterprises, and even large corporations.

This versatility is one of the key strengths of a Commercial Package Policy, making it an attractive option for business owners who may need different types of coverage, such as property, liability, and additional specific endorsements tailored to their industry. By accommodating a range of business sizes and types, the policy can serve diverse sectors, from retail and services to manufacturing and technology, providing essential protections that are critical for their operations and growth.
